Before comparing their ROI and business impact, it is important to understand what generative AI and predictive AI are. While both leverage data to drive business value, they differ in how they process information and the outcomes they deliver.
Generative AI creates new content based on patterns learned from large datasets. It can generate text, images, code, audio, summaries, and recommendations. Popular examples include ChatGPT, Microsoft Copilot, Gemini, and image-generation platforms.

A common question if ChatGPT is generative AI.
The answer is yes. ChatGPT is a generative AI application built on large language models that create human-like text responses based on prompts.
Predictive AI analyzes historical and real-time data to forecast future outcomes. Rather than creating new content, it identifies patterns and estimates what is likely to happen next.

The difference between generative AI and predictive AI comes down to purpose. Generative AI focuses on creating something new, while predictive AI focuses on forecasting outcomes.
|
Feature
|
Generative AI
|
Predictive AI
|
|
Primary Function
|
Creates content
|
Predicts outcomes
|
|
Input Data
|
Large datasets and prompts
|
Historical and real-time data
|
|
Output Data
|
Text, images, code, audio
|
Forecasts, probabilities, insights
|
|
Business Goal
|
Productivity and innovation
|
Accuracy and optimization
|
|
Typical Users
|
Marketing, HR, support, development teams
|
Operations, finance, sales, logistics teams |
|
ROI Driver
|
Time savings and workforce productivity
|
Better decisions and operational efficiency
|
|
Implementation Speed
|
Fast, often weeks to deploy
|
Moderate to high, depending on data readiness
|
|
Common Use Cases
|
Content creation, chatbots, coding assistance, document automation
|
Demand forecasting, fraud detection, churn prediction, predictive maintenance
|
|
Decision-Making Support
|
Assists by generating information and recommendations
|
Directly supports strategic and operational decisions
|
|
Personalization Capability
|
Generates highly personalized content at scale
|
Identifies customer behaviors and preferences
|
|
Key Success Factor
|
Prompt quality, governance, and user adoption
|
Data quality, model accuracy, and analytics maturity
|
|
Best For
|
Organizations seeking rapid productivity improvement
|
Organizations focused on forecasting and optimization
|

AI ROI (Return on Investment) measures the business value generated from AI initiatives compared to the resources invested in implementing and maintaining them.
While costs such as software, infrastructure, and training are important considerations, the true value of AI lies in the outcomes it delivers.
Organizations should evaluate AI ROI based on factors such as revenue growth, cost savings, employee productivity, customer satisfaction, risk reduction, decision-making quality, and faster time-to-market.

In many industries, predictive AI generates ROI through better decisions and reduced uncertainty.
Revenue planning becomes more accurate when predictive models analyze customer behavior, historical performance, and market trends.

Predictive AI identifies customers who may stop using a product or service. Teams can then intervene early with targeted retention strategies. This helps reduce churn and improve customer lifetime value.

The answer depends on the business problem. Generative AI often delivers faster short-term ROI because implementation is simpler, and productivity gains appear quickly.

When comparing predictive ai vs generative ai, the speed of value realization differs. Generative AI tends to show immediate productivity benefits, while predictive AI often creates sustained financial value over time.
